9***@qq.com
9***@qq.com
  • 发布:2021-02-03 17:48
  • 更新:2021-02-03 17:48
  • 阅读:684

背景音乐backgroundAudioManager.onTimeUpdate多次叠加问题

分类:uni-app

this.bgAudioMannager.onTimeUpdate(() => {
console.log(i++)
if(this.bgAudioMannager && this.bgAudioMannager.currentTime) {
this.timeUpdate()
}else{
return false
}
});
背景音乐切换歌曲,重新赋值src的时候,当前这个背景音乐是否已经被清理掉;
假如没清理掉,this.bgAudioMannager=null 是否可以清理掉

第二 this.bgAudioMannager.onTimeUpdate 正常情况一秒钟执行四五次,连续是点击几次下一曲之后(也就是重新this.bgAudioMannager=null ,然后src重新赋值之后),一秒钟要执行十几次, 导致切换几首歌之后 页面直接卡死,是否有清理掉这个方法的办法?

2021-02-03 17:48 负责人:无 分享
已邀请:

该问题目前已经被锁定, 无法添加新回复